About the Ingredients
Unsalted Butter
Provides richness and moisture, creating a fudgy brownie texture. Using unsalted butter allows better control over salt; salted butter can be used by slightly reducing added salt.
Granulated Sugar
Sweetens the brownies and contributes to a tender crumb. It also helps create that classic crackled brownie top when mixed with melted butter.
Eggs
Add structure and moisture. Room-temperature eggs blend more smoothly, ensuring even baking and a soft interior.
Vanilla Extract
Enhances the chocolate flavor and adds warmth. Pure vanilla extract offers the best flavor, though vanilla essence works if needed.
All-Purpose Flour
Provides structure without making the brownies cake-like. Accurate measuring keeps the texture dense and fudgy.
Cocoa Powder
Delivers intense chocolate flavor. Natural cocoa works well, while dark or Dutch-processed cocoa creates a deeper, richer taste.
Salt
Balances sweetness and intensifies the chocolate flavor. Even a small amount makes a big difference.
Pecans
Add crunch and a buttery, nutty flavor. Lightly toasting them enhances aroma and taste.
Caramel Sauce
Adds gooey sweetness and richness. A thick, high-quality caramel (homemade or store-bought) works best.
Chocolate Chips
Create pockets of melted chocolate throughout the brownies. Semi-sweet or dark chocolate chips give balanced sweetness.
Tips & Tricks
Melt Butter Gently
Melting butter gently avoids overheating, which can affect the texture of your brownies. This ensures that you maintain that rich, fudgy consistency.
Mix Dry Ingredients Just Until Combined
Overmixing can lead to tough brownies. Mixing only until combined helps keep the brownies tender and soft.
Line the Baking Pan
Using parchment paper makes it easy to remove the brownies once they are baked. This prevents sticking and allows for clean edges when slicing.
Pro Tips
- Use room temperature ingredients for a smoother batter.
- Check for doneness with a toothpick; it should come out with a few moist crumbs.
- Let brownies cool completely before slicing for clean, beautiful pieces.
Step-by-Step Instructions
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your brownies bake evenly and achieve that perfect fudgy texture.
Prepare the Baking Pan
Grease or line a 9x13-inch baking pan with parchment paper. Lining the pan not only makes for easy removal but also helps in achieving clean edges.
Melt the Butter
Melt the unsalted butter in a large bowl. Stir in the granulated sugar until the mixture is smooth and well combined. This step is crucial as it helps to create that rich, fudgy base.
Add Eggs and Vanilla
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Incorporating the eggs properly ensures a smooth batter. Stir in the vanilla extract, enhancing the overall flavor of the brownies.
Mix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cocoa powder, and salt. Gradually mix this dry mixture into the wet ingredients just until everything is comb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can lead to tough brownies.
Fold in Pecans and Chocolate Chips
Gently fold in the chopped pecans and chocolate chips until they are evenly distributed throughout the batter. This adds delightful texture and bursts of chocolate in every bite.
Pour and Spread the Batter
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read it evenly with a spatula. This step ensures that the brownies bake uniformly, resulting in a consistent texture.
Bake to Perfection
Bake in the preheated oven for 25–30 minutes. Start checking for doneness at the 25-minute mark by inserting a toothpick; it should come out with a few moist crumbs, indicating that the brownies are ready.
Drizzle with Caramel
Once removed from the oven, drizzle the warm caramel sauce over the brownies. If desired, sprinkle additional chopped pecans on top for added crunch and flavor.
Cool and Slice
Allow the brownies to cool completely in the pan before slicing. This step is essential for achieving clean edges and allowing the flavors to meld together.
Delicious Variations
Nut Alternatives
Swap pecans for walnuts or almonds to suit your taste preferences or dietary restrictions. Each nut brings its unique flavor and texture to the brownies.
Dark Chocolate Cocoa
For an extra rich flavor, use dark chocolate cocoa powder instead of regular cocoa powder. This will intensify the chocolate notes and create a deeper brownie.
Espresso Powder
Add a teaspoon of espresso powder to the batter to enhance the chocolate flavor without making the brownies taste like coffee. This subtle addition can elevate the overall taste profile.
How to Store Caramel Pecan Turtle Brownies
Refrigerator
Store brownies in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days, ensuring they stay fresh and delicious.
Freezer
Wrap individual squares tightly in plastic wrap and place in a freezer-safe container. They can be frozen for up to 2 months.
Room Temperature
Keep brownies at room temperature in an airtight container for up to 3 days for optimal freshness.
Reheating
Thaw frozen brownies at room temperature or warm briefly in the microwave before serving for a delightful treat.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make these brownies ahead of time?
Yes, these brownies are perfect for making ahead. Bake, cool completely, and store tightly wrapped until ready to serve.
How do I know when brownies are done?
Insert a toothpick into the center. It should come out with a few moist crumbs but no wet batter.
Can I use boxed brownie mix?
You can, but the homemade version delivers better texture, richer flavor, and higher-quality results.
Should I toast the pecans first?
Toasting pecans is optional but recommended. It enhances flavor and adds extra crunch.
Can I use homemade caramel sauce?
Absolutely. Homemade caramel often provides deeper flavor and better consistency.
